Tinder’s stance

To try and add up out-of what my buddies and i also have been being energized, I contacted Tinder. They advised Guardian Money: “Tinder operates a global team, plus in certain geographies we offer discount memberships in order to younger participants. Additionally, we quite often provide marketing pricing, that can will vary according to situations such as for instance area or period of membership. Not any other demographic information is sensed within our rates design.”

Tinder’s posture would be the fact it’s giving younger players a much better contract, unlike earlier professionals an even worse that. To Allan Candelore, a good Tinder representative into the Ca, it ages-established rates featured unfair, and he launched a category action lawsuit.

Tinder debated you to young profiles reduce money. Nevertheless the courtroom mentioned within interest: “Whatever the Tinder’s marketing research might have found regarding the younger users’ relative income and you may readiness to cover this service membership, as the a team, as compared to the earlier cohort, people doesn’t complement new mould. Specific elderly people could be ‘alot more budget-constrained’. Much less willing to pay than simply particular throughout the more youthful category.”

Robin Allen QC states that in the united kingdom “there is an exemption on Equivalence Work which enables organizations to provide ‘concession in respect away from a support to help you individuals of a specific years group’. It means a corporate will offer a low price in order to someone centered on what their age is, particularly OAP deals on fish and chips otherwise railcards.”
